Get started24 Barehirst Street is a three-bedroom end-of-terrace house in South Shields (NE33 5LY). It has a recorded floor area of 76 m² (around 818 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(July 2018) shows a D (score 58),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in February 2011 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ency dropped from Average to Very Poor and lighting d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 77).
It hasn't traded since March 1998, a hold of 28 years that's notably long for the area. Only one transfer is on record with HM Land Registry, suggesting it has stayed in the same hands for a long time. Today's modelled estimate of £115,000 sits 505.3% above the 1998 sale of £19,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£23/sq ft) was about 68.6% below the postcode norm.
Latest sale on 24 Barehirst Street was the lowest on Land Registry record across the postcode.
